Chapter 6

Creating Charts

To rotate a pie chart:

m

Select the chart and drag the Rotation Angle wheel in the Series pane of the Chart

Inspector, or type a value in the Rotation Angle field.

Bar and Column Charts

You can apply shadows to individual data series or to the entire chart. You can adjust

the opacity for the chart as a whole or for individual series (not individual bars). You

can also adjust the spacing between data sets or individual bars.

To adjust spacing between individual bars or data sets:

1

Select the chart.

2

In the Chart Inspector, click the Series button if it is not already selected.

3

To change the space between bars, type a value (or click the arrows) in the “Gap

between bars” field.

4

To change the space between data sets, type a value in the “Gap between sets” field.

The value is the percentage of the bar thickness. Decreasing the space between the

bars makes them thicker. You can also move the pointer near a bar edge until it

becomes a double-headed arrow, then drag to make the bars thicker or thinner.

To put a shadow on each bar:

1

Select the chart or a bar (the whole data series is selected).

2

In the Series pane of the Chart Inspector, choose Individual from the Shadow pop-up

menu.

If you select one data series and choose an item from the Shadow pop-up menu, the

choice applies to all series in the chart.

3

In the Graphic Inspector, set shadow attributes.

For more information, see “Adding Shadows” on page 86.
